Bronze suppression in an alkali metal/sulfur ammonia battery

    摘要: A battery employing an alkali metal-sulfur electrochemical reaction pair in an anhydrous ammonia electrolyte environment including an anolyte and method for suppressing formation of a bronze between the ammonia and the metal and a method for making the anolyte. The anolyte includes a bronze suppressing, conductivity enhancing salt of the alkali metal and a bronze suppressing aromatic organic dissolved in the anhydrous ammonia.

    摘要: Novel oxygen selective electrode comprising a coating on said anode consisting of delta manganese dioxide. This outer coating on the anode may be placed on the anode electrochemically by electrolyzing an acid saline solution having dissolved therein sufficient manganous chloride. Sufficient manganese dioxide is plated on said anode when the chlorine evolution essentially ceases during electrolysis.

    摘要: A feeding device for use by persons with limited or no use of their arms, wherein a spoon is mounted on supporting and counterbalancing levers and is associated with a mouth-piece in such a manner that the user can manipulate the spoon to lift food from a dish, can then place the spoon on a fixed support and then adjust the spoon to a position for convenient eating of the food. The spoon mounting includes an adjustable support for a counterbalancing spring. All the parts are mounted on a flat base which is adapted also to support the food dish.

    摘要: Conventional golf balls are engineered according to aerodynamic specifications, basically to perform in flight. These balls are not suitable for the terrain of the grass. No consideration has been given to make conventional golf balls putting compatible. Conventional balls are aerodynamic and the improved golf ball for putting, presented in this invention, is a "Terradynamic Ball". This invention provides a ball engineered primarily for putting and is accomplished by giving the ball more inertia and power and by decreasing friction and resistance. It is designed according to the Laws of Motion, which states that, "Every body continues in its state of rest, or motion in a straight line, unless it is compelled by some external force to change that state". This "Terradynamic Ball" comprises a heavy metal core, to provide greater inertia, and a lower center of mass, and a cover whose outer surface is uniformly even and smooth, minimizing friction rolling over grass. These factors, working together, in combination, develope greater stability in the rolling ball, and, consequently, create a greater accuracy in putting.

    摘要: A method for detecting exposed steel in the surface of reinforced concrete, comprising the steps of: moving an electrode across an exposed surface of said concrete; connecting said electrode to one terminal of a power source; connecting the other terminal of said power source to the reinforcement of said concrete; said power source providing a high voltage current effective to produce a spark across an air gap occurring when exposed steel is detected, said spark initiating a means to signal the occurrence of said exposed steel.

    摘要: A method of installing a coated valve metal electrode as impressed-current anode in a cathodic protection system for a steel-reinforced concrete structure comprises providing a roll of coated valve metal mesh, unrolling the mesh and installing it in conformity with the structure, fixing the mesh to the structure and embedding the mesh in an ion-conductive overlay. The mesh is a highly expanded valve metal sheet providing multiple current paths and therefore enhanced redundancy. Current distributor strips can be welded to the mesh after unrolling.

    摘要: A catalytic polymer electrode compries a current conducting polymer body forming an electrode base which is provided with catalytic valve metal particles fixed to its surface. A current conducting body of carbon filled thermoplastic polymer is heated to soften its outer surface, and the catalytic valve metal particles are pressed onto its softened surface and thereby attached to the surface of the polymer body. Such a catalytic polymer electrode used as an anode in an impressed-current cathodic protection system comprises a catalyst to provide a reduced oxygen potential. Such catalytic polymer anodes may be applied in systems for impressed current cathodic protection of reinforced concrete structures, such as bridge decks, support members, parking garages, or of buried or submerged steel structrues such as gas and oil pipelines, offshore production platforms, fuel storage tanks, well casings.

    摘要: The formation of hardness-caused deposits on the cathodic surfaces of cells used in the electrolytic production of hypochlorite from impure saline solutions is reduced and good current efficiencies are realized by employing flat, continuous cathodes having a surface roughness of less than 2.54 .times. 10.sup.-.sup.4 cm. and passing said solution by said cathodes during electrolysis at a velocity of from 0.3 meter/sec. to the number which is equal to the log expressed by the formula: Log velocity (in m/sec/3) = 1.0 - (available Cl.sub.2 concentration, in grams per liter, divided by 4).

    摘要: The galvanic cathodic protection of reinforced concrete structures such as bridges, buildings, parking structures, piers, and wharves, is enhanced by the use of an inert water absorbent solid. The absorbent solid and chemicals are mixed with a cementitious binder to form an activating matrix. This matrix surrounds a sacrificial metal anode such as zinc, or aluminum or their alloys. The metal anode is electrically connected to the ferrous reinforcing member by a metallic conductor. The water absorbent solid may be a clay such as bentonite or a hydrated mineral such as vermiculite. It is preferably in the form of discrete particles dispersed throughout the binder. The inclusion of the absorbent solid in the activating matrix serves to increase the protective current, thereby reducing corrosion of the reinforcing components of the concrete structure.
